I would give them the same type of feed they have been eating and gradually introduce them to the feed you want them to eat. That way they don't go hungry because they don't recognize the new feed. They will take a few days to a couple of weeks to get used to the new surrounding and to you, but their instinct and curiosity will win out and they will behave like normal chickens do.
